Solve complex technology problems for some of the world’s largest organisations, making an impact to both global and local clients across the island of Ireland.
Programme overview
We provide clients with a full range of technology related services, from strategic advice to full stack implementation and managed services. We work with the latest emerging and established technologies and have alliances with all major technology software providers so that we can meet all our client’s needs.
Our job is to understand what technological challenges our clients are facing, and then find the best solutions to help them improve how they work. Our teams specialise in a range of skills from those with existing technical expertise to those from wider STEM backgrounds with the desire to learn. It’s about being tech-savvy, having a proactive mindset, and being great with people.
Find out more about Technology Consulting.
What you will be doing
- Working across a range of different industries and sectors to address technology challenges for our clients.
- Building and applying your knowledge of Technical Project Management/Delivery, Business/Technical and Data Analytics, Artificial Intelligence (AI), Cybersecurity, Intelligent Automation, Cloud/Microsoft Services, Blockchain, ERP/CRM, and Systems Engineering & Integration.
- Applying your technical knowledge and business experience to recommend, build and deliver the best solutions to our clients. We will place you onto a project and team best suited to your interests, experience, background and skillset.
- Supporting our clients to put in place organisation-wide transformation programme changes.
- You’ll also be expected to be flexible and may spend large proportions of your time away from the office, either working from home/anywhere or on client site as part of our hybrid working model.

Help organisations leverage technology to transform their businesses.
Programme overview
The pace of technology change is increasing year on year. Now, the focus for our clients is about agility and speed, embracing the digital wave with insight and customer centricity with all services provided in a secure, trusted and compliant manner. Within Technology Consulting, we fuse business insight with technology, digital and data solutions to transform our client’s businesses and gain competitive advantage.
We’re building a better working world by transforming businesses through the power of people, technology and innovation. We deliver technology-enabled transformation to our clients to help generate long-term value, and collaborate closely with our Business Consulting practice to support our clients through their transformation journey.
What you will be doing
- Working across a range of industries and clients to address technology challenges.
- Becoming well-rounded in a range of market leading digital and emerging technologies such as GenAI.
- Applying technology solutions to solve our client’s complex technology challenges.
- Leveraging the expertise of our teams to shape our client’s technology agenda and transformation journey.
- Helping our clients plan and deliver organisation-wide transformation programmes.
- You’ll be working across a portfolio of clients assigned to you. This will involve a mixture of hybrid working – travelling to client offices, working in the EY office and occasionally from home. It will vary by client/project and will depend on the requirements of both the client and project team.
- You may have the opportunity to work across one or more of our competencies such as Platforms, Cyber Security, AI and Data, Digital Engineering, Technology Strategy and Transformations, Programme Management & Delivery.
